Lot 81

A well engineered 3 1/2 inch gauge model of 'Buffalo' a 2-8-0 Canadian Switcher tender locomotive No 8342, built to the design by Martin Evans and rebuilt by the late Mr Peter Dupen. The silver soldered copper boiler with fittings including water sight glass, steam pressure gauge, safety valve, regulator, lever operated fire doors and wheel direction control to cab. The chassis having Baker valve gear and piston valves, ratchet oiler system, fluted motion and water injector. Double bogie tender with rear mounted ladder. The model finished in black lined livery with fitted steps, handrails, lamp irons, mounted bell and spot light to smoke box door. Overall length 132cm.Past Boiler History: Perranporth & District Model Engineering Club, Boiler test certificate No 2706. Hydraulic test pressure 200 psi. Working pressure 100 psi. Certificate expired 6th of December 1980.Condition Report: The locomotive is approximately 80cm long, 20cm wide and 30cm highCondition Report Disclaimer

Lot 89

An exhibition standard 5 inch gauge model of the Great Western Railway 4-6-0 King Class tender locomotive No 6019 'King Henry V', the model built to the drawings produced by James Perrier of Dorset. His detailed drawings were created from GWR works drawings. The model was started by Mr Bill Webster who spent over 20 years working on the model and was purchased in 2014 and finished by the vendor. The silver soldered copper boiler purchased from Stuart Turner Ltd and fitted with three element stainless steel super heater. Steam pressure gauge set at 80 psi working pressure, water sight glass, regulator and other usual cab fittings. The chassis having twin outside and twin inside cast iron cylinders with Walschaerts valve gear and rocking levers to outside cylinders. The cylinder blocks are cast iron with stainless steel piston valves, valve rods and piston rods, cylinder lubrication is via a triple ram pump with roller clutch and secondary check valves, fluted motion, mechanical lubricator, axle pump, injector, stainless ash pan and grate. 4,000 gallon six-wheel tender with hand-operated fitted water feed pump. The model finished in traditional Great Western Railway livery using 'Precision Paints' and finished in orange and black triple lining together with a high level of detailing including name plates, number plates, vacuum hoses, steps, couplings, sand boxes, lamps headboard, route classification roundels and rivet detailing. The model was completed in 2017.Length 188cm. Cab width 25cm.* The model was exhibited at the National Model Engineering Exhibition, Doncaster 2018. And is sold together with wooden transportation boxes.Boiler History: Boiler Identification Number 1525.9.88BT. Original Stuart Turner hydraulic test certificate working pressure 80 psi. Dated 22nd of September 1988. Examination Certificate of a Pressure System No 180695 hydraulic test pressure 160 psi. Working pressure 80 psi.
